2021 South Prospect Showcase
Cayden Mitchell is a 2025 SS/RHP with a 6-0 170 lb. frame from Arlington, TX who attends Mansfield Timberview. Posted a 7.81 in the 60 yard dash. Primary SS, projectable build with raw actions. The arm action is longer in the back coming uphill from the gather. Glove skill present, fielded his whole round cleanly with awareness for the middle infield. Right-handed pitcher, secondary arm for now working with a lot of cutting life on his fastball he ran up to 80. Rhythmic operation with a medium lift that showed sync and online stride down slope. Has time to command the glove side action in the zone to become more effective. Switch hitter, much more effective from natural left side for now. Even base and relaxed set with a small leg lift trigger. Has good intent in the swing that is geared to work opposite field well.

Swing Efficiency™
Swing Efficiency™ is a score from 0-100 based on how fast you move your body compared to other players of a similar height and weight. Our library of over 10,000 hitters shows that for a given body type, higher swing efficiencies generate higher exit velos.
